Sea level change over the Southern Ocean (1993-2024) calculated from multi-source satellite altimetry data
Linear trends of sea surface elevation change during 1993-2024 (unit: mm/yr) were calculated from multi-source satellite altimetry data, together with monthly mean sea level anomaly (SLA) fields (unit: mm) for all months (January-December). The initial altimetry data were obtained from the CMEMS data center (https://data.marine.copernicus.eu/product/SEALEVEL_GLO_PHY_L4_MY_008_057/description). For the trend estimation, only data from the austral winter season (JFMA) were used, and missing values (NaNs) at each grid point were explicitly taken into account. The file is provided in MATLAB binary format (.mat) and can be directly loaded in MATLAB.
